Originally Posted by 99SilverC5Coupe
I'd do headers first or cam and headers together if you can swing it! You will need a tune after the cam... you may be okay without one on the headers....at least until cam time....
Yeah, try to do the cam & LT headers at the same time, and get a dyno tune.

If you do the headers by themselves and no tune, your AFR could be lean, at a couple shops here in So. CA, on some before-tune dyno pulls, some cars are in the 14:1 range.

If you do headers only, once you select your brand, talk to a good tuner. Tell him your set up, brand of headers and ask him if you will be OK to run the car w/o a dyno tune. My guess is that if you do this, you will be lean, but the question is how lean.

Thus, Headers + Cam + dynotune (pay for it once)
